I recently bought an ATI HD 2600 XT AGP version to complement a former Windows XP machine that I had in the past, I haven't touched the PC for years.
The day I received the graphics card I slotted it in and it did show on the monitor as it booted, culminating in "Bad checksum!". Since I did not had the time to proceed to address this or to format and reinstall XP on the machine, I shut it down and let it be until I had the chance.
Today I turned it on and the image never appears on the monitor either on VGA or on DVI, not after reinserting the card, removing and reapplying the board's battery, etc. What could possibly be the problem?
It's strange because the original graphics card on this pc, an ATI 9600 Pro also showed image the first time I turned the pc on after all these years, and never did it since also, and I bought this one for that reason...
